Who is George Clooney?

George Timothy Clooney, born on May 6, 1961, in Lexington, Kentucky, is a name synonymous with Hollywood charm, cinematic prowess, and humanitarian endeavors. His biography is a compelling narrative of versatility, talent, and a commitment to using his influence for social change.

Clooney’s journey into the limelight began with television roles in shows like “ER,” where he gained widespread recognition for his charismatic presence. However, it was his transition to film that solidified his status as an iconic actor. His performances in movies such as “Ocean’s Eleven,” “Gravity,” and “Up in the Air” showcase his range, charisma, and ability to inhabit diverse characters.

Beyond his cinematic achievements, Clooney’s biography is intertwined with his activism. He is a vocal advocate for human rights, global issues, and political reform. His involvement in initiatives like “Not On Our Watch” and his role as a United Nations Messenger of Peace underline his commitment to making a positive impact beyond the silver screen.

Clooney’s evolution into a filmmaker and director further underscores his influence. His directorial efforts, including “Good Night, and Good Luck” and “The Ides of March,” delve into pertinent societal themes, reflecting his dedication to meaningful storytelling.
